Background
In the food packaging process, the packaging bag filled with the food is subjected to plastic packaging treatment to enable the bag opening of the packaging bag to be in a closed state, so that the food is prevented from being polluted in the transportation or storage process, and the storage time of the food is prolonged.
Most of the existing food plastic package equipment is provided with a plastic package strip through heating, then the plastic package strip is pressed downwards to extrude the package bag opening part with the plastic package strip, the package bag opening part is adhered through hot melting to realize the plastic package of the package bag, the size of the plastic package strip is fixed, the plastic package strip with one length can only carry out the plastic package of the package bag within a certain size range, the package bags with different specifications cannot be sealed, most of the plastic package strips used by the existing plastic package equipment are heated by utilizing a heating resistance wire, the local part of the plastic package strip is heated too much, the package bag opening is heated unevenly everywhere, and the plastic package effect on the package bag is reduced.

The utility model discloses a theory of operation:
when the packaging bag sealing device works, the bag opening of a packaging bag to be sealed extends into the packaging bag from the strip-shaped groove 16 on one side of the box body 1, the bag opening of the packaging bag extends into a space between the first plastic packaging roller 2 and the second plastic packaging roller 3, the air blower switch and the electric heating rod switch are turned on, the air blower 4 blows external air into the inner cavity of the first box body 5 through the guide pipe 10 and the connecting pipe, the air in the inner cavity of the first box body 5 is heated by the electric heating rod 6 and then is blown out from the first air outlet 7 to heat the surfaces of the plurality of first plastic packaging rollers 2, after heating for a period of time, the driving motor switch is turned on, the two driving motors 13 synchronously and reversely rotate, so as to drive the two rotating shafts connected with the two rotating shafts to synchronously and reversely rotate, the plurality of first plastic packaging rollers 2 and the plurality of second plastic packaging rollers 3 can synchronously and reversely rotate by utilizing the transmission connection between the driving wheel 11 and the driving belt 12, so as to drive the packaging bag to move between, utilize the pressure effect between first plastic envelope roller 2 and the second plastic envelope roller 3 to carry out a flattening operation to the sack of wrapping bag, when the wrapping bag removed, first plastic envelope roller 2 and second plastic envelope roller 3 heat the sack of wrapping bag, utilize the heat degree on first plastic envelope roller 2 surface to carry out the hot melt to the sack of wrapping bag simultaneously and seal, after first plastic envelope roller 2 and second plastic envelope roller 3 were removed out to the wrapping bag, cool off to the wrapping bag sack that seals of moulding from the cold wind that second exhaust vent 9 blew out in the second box body 8, so that the operator can not scalded when taking out the wrapping bag.
